A proposed security measure for large language models (LLMs) involves training them to recognize and react to specific "poisoned strings." When an LLM encounters such a string, it would immediately cease processing or emit an end-of-sequence token, effectively halting its operation. This technique could be used to protect sensitive data by embedding these strings in files that LLMs should not access, thereby preventing malicious LLMs from exfiltrating or misusing information. While potentially requiring significant training resources, the implementation is considered less technically challenging than alternative safety mechanisms. AI
